    Awesome ride! Great group and a great pace. I'll post a seperate thread but today is the classic example of why full gear should be worn.

    Full gear - Being able to dust myself off, pick up the bike and keep on trucking!! No injuries (just a twisted ankle - its not bruised or swollen). The equipment took all of the punishment and also prevented a lot of damage to the bike (since my leg basically acted a frame slider).

    No gear - major injuries, possibly life threating. I'm 100% certain this would have resulted in a hospital trip.

    Minimal gear (jacket but jeans and non-racing boots). Broken ankle and knee - severe road rash and perm scaring and likely damage to my leg.

    Full gear - We picked up the bike and kept on trucking!!

    I hope my spill inspires you guys to get track paints and race boots. I'll post a full write up later.
